Perhaps you have been a victim of file corruption which also victimized your gamesaves?
Maybe you just wished to transfer your gamesave(s) to your new machine, or send them to a friend of yours?
With GameSave Manager, you can easily backup, restore and transfer your gamesave(s).
No longer do you need to manually track through all of the those different directories to backup/restore/transfer your gamesaves. That’s because GameSave Manager supports 778 games in its own database. It will automatically scan your computer for game profiles based on this database and the results with the correspondent files from your hard drive.
With GameSave Manager you can also share gamesave progress with friends/family and format frequently your computer without the fear of losing it. List of features follows:

DropBox SupportAutomatically backup your gamesaves to your “DropBox Sync Directory”, allowing you to store your backups effortlessly in your DropBox Account.
-
Sync & LinkMove your gamesaves to your “DropBox Sync Directory”, while creating Symbolic Links in their original place allowing for true “on-the-cloud” gamesaves.
Haven’t got DropBox? Then move your gamesaves to one directory on your system for easier access.
Running Windows XP? Then NTFS Junctions will be used. -

Steam SpreaderGot an SSD? Running out of space on your Steam Partition?
Use “Steam Spreader” to move entire Steam-purchased games onto other partitions and drives (on a per game basis) while creating Symbolic Links to their new locations, allowing you to get the max out of your SSD with your favourite game(s).
Running Windows XP? Then NTFS Junctions will be used instead. -
Dynamic RestoringGameSave Manager dynamically detects restore paths, allowing you to restore gamesaves on your PC even if you’ve installed the games in a different directory / drive than before.
